Facts about Lounge

Who wrote Lounge lyrics?


Lounge is written by Isaac Brock, Jeremiah Green, Eric Judy.

When was Lounge released?


Lounge is first released on April 16, 1996 as part of Modest Mouse's album "This Is a Long Drive for Someone With Nothing to Think About" which includes 16 tracks in total. This song is the 4th track on this album.

Which genre is Lounge?


Lounge falls under the genre Alternative.
